单词 blowout
释义 blowout
[`blō´au̇t]
ELECTRICITY
The melting of an electric fuse because of excessive current.
ELECTROMAGNETISM
The extinguishing of an electric arc by deflection in a magnetic field. Also known as magnetic blowout.
ENGINEERING
1. The bursting of a container (such as a tube pipe, pneumatic tire, or dam) by the pressure of the contained fluid.
2. The rupture left by such bursting.
3. The abrupt escape of air from the working chamber of a pneumatic caisson.
GEOLOGY
Any of the various trough-, saucer-, or cuplike hollows formed by wind erosion on a dune or other sand deposit.
HYDROLOGY
A bubbling spring which bursts from the ground behind a river levee when water at flood stage is forced under the levee through pervious layers of sand or silt. Also known as sand boil.
PETROLEUM ENGINEERING
A sudden, unplanned escape of oil or gas from a well during drilling.
